Say HI* to our Quality Control technician role

The Support Team plays a crucial role within the Sensor, Racks & Cabinets department in the production and delivery of new radar systems. Key functions such as quality control, production planning, technical work preparation, asset management, production engineering, and logistical support combine to make the Support Team successful.

About the job

As a Quality Technician (QT), you will support the production departments. Your core responsibility is ensuring that products are delivered to (internal) customers in compliance with specifications. You achieve this by conducting inspections (of processes, products, personnel, and documentation) and making corrections (to processes or personnel) to maintain and guarantee quality. Additionally, you play a preventive role, such as conducting internal audits.

In this position you are going to:

  • Review HSV, DIN, and ISO standards in the production environment.

  • Create and maintain checklists to ensure colleagues always work with the latest versions.

  • Provide solicited and unsolicited advice on the shop floor, monitor process progress, and give constructive feedback through formal and informal meetings.

  • Register rejections and product deviations during production.

  • Plan and organize MRB (Material Review Board) sessions for stakeholders.

  • Support IGK (Inspection Goods Control) by inspecting warehouses and inventories.

  • Participate in PRR (Production Readiness Reviews) and FAI (First Article Inspections) to assess quality risks for new systems, review documentation, and ensure safety and practical feasibility of routing.
